Men's Soccer: King University vs. Barton College
April 11, 2021 - 1:00 PM | Parks Field - Bristol, Tenn.
King University
Tornado
2-3-1, 2-2-1 Conference Carolinas
GAME NOTES
- King picked up their second Conference Carolinas victory of the season last week, a 12-1 victory over Southern Wesleyan University.
- The Tornado saw seven different players find the back of the net in the victory.
- Against SWU, Carlos Sampedro notched his first career goal in route to his first career hat trick.
- Senior captain Ben Delisle leads the team with eight points, three goals and a pair of assists.
- Sampredo and Ruben Laureano share the team-high of three goals. Callum Davidson is right behind with two.
- Dalton Gammon has been solid between the pipes this season, starting fives and registering 28 saves for a total goals against average of just 1.03.
Barton College
Bulldogs
5-1, 5-1 Conference Carolinas
GAME NOTES
- Barton won their first three matches before a setback at Mount Olive.
- Since then, the Bulldogs have defeated North Greenville 3-1 and Chowan 1-0.
- Barton averages nearly 2.0 goals per game as they have scored 11 goals this season.
- Omar Aboutableb leads the Bulldogs with four goals and two assists.
- Ludovic Rocha has tallied a pair of goals.
- In goal, Jacob Randolph has made six starts and is 5-1 with two shutouts on the season.
- He has made 22 saves and owns a save percnetage of .815.
Series History
Barton leads the all-time series 5-4 - click to view
These two teams have split the last four meetings. Barton won the most recent matchup, 3-1, back in October of 2019.
